There are a variety of treatment options

There are many treatment options available for adults suffering from ADHD. Some patients choose to take medication, while others may opt for psychotherapy or other treatment methods. Medications have side effects therefore, patients should be aware of the potential dangers.

The first step of treatment for adults suffering from ADHD is a private assessment. A psychiatrist will conduct a private evaluation to look at your symptoms and rule any other possible causes. If you are deemed to be having ADHD by your psychiatrist then you will receive a formal diagnosis. A thorough report will be issued along with recommendations for treatment.

Your private ADHD assessment will consist of the completion of a questionnaire as well as an organized interview with your specialist. The questionnaire will ask you questions about your symptoms and how they affect your daily life. You will be asked about any mental health issues that are in your family.

Additionally, you will receive the opportunity to receive a letter of confirmation of your diagnosis. This document will help your claim for the Disabled Students Allowance.

The doctor will send a letter to your GP to suggest you obtain an order for ADHD medication. Based on the severity of your condition, you may need to visit your doctor regularly to check the effectiveness of your medication.
